Mysterious $500 Million 'White Knight' Claim About LIV Golf and PIF Emerges Amid Major Financial Issues

For months, LIV Golf has been hunting for an investor willing to hand over anywhere between $250 million and $350 million to keep the league afloat. Now, out of nowhere, a company nobody has heard of is claiming it’s ready to put up $500 million for the league instead. Front Office Sports’ David Rumsey flagged […]
